This is a complete program I developed from scratch for eliminating endpoint effects in Empirical Mode Decomposition (EMD) using waveform matching techniques. The implementation includes detailed graphical visualizations and comprehensive documentation to facilitate user understanding. The program incorporates several advanced features such as automatic error detection and correction mechanisms, along with optimization options for the matching algorithm. Key technical components include boundary extension algorithms using waveform symmetry analysis and adaptive mirroring techniques to handle signal endpoints. The code implements intelligent peak-valley detection routines and spline interpolation methods for envelope construction. I've integrated performance optimization features that allow users to adjust matching thresholds and select different interpolation methods based on signal characteristics. This solution aims to help researchers effectively address endpoint effect issues in waveform matching applications while delivering improved decomposition results through robust algorithmic implementation.
